$\bf{\text{Solution Outline:}}$
To evaluate the given summation expression, $
\displaystyle\sum_{i=-1}^5 (i^2-2i)
,$ substitute $
i
$ with the values from $
-1
$ to $
5
$ and then simplify the expression.
$\bf{\text{Solution Details:}}$
Substituting $
i
$ with the numbers from $
-1
$ to $
5
,$ the given expression evaluates to
\begin{array}{l}\require{cancel}
((-1)^2-2(-1))+(0^2-2(0))+(1^2-2(1))+(2^2-2(2))+(3^2-2(3))+(4^2-2(4))+(5^2-2(5))
\\\\=
(1+2)+(0-0)+(1-2)+(4-4)+(9-6)+(16-8)+(25-10)
\\\\=
3+0-1+0+3+8+15
\\\\=
28
.\end{array}
